‘It’s strength’: 19-year-old youngster says Arsenal’s £24m man is always ‘crunching’ people in training

Arsenal youngster Mika Biereth has shared what it’s like playing against a defender as strong as Gabriel Magalhaes.
The 19-year-old joined Arsenal from Fulham last year. It’s a completely different level in North London, especially when Mikel Arteta calls him up to train with the Gunners’ first team.
Biereth is yet to make his senior debut for Arsenal but he has been involved in plenty of training sessions with the big boys. He has come up against almost every first-team defender, but one of them has really caught his eye.
Gabriel Magalhaes, or ‘Big Gabi’ as Biereth likes to call him, is one of the strongest players at Arsenal and potentially even in the Premier League.
Mika Biereth shares experience of facing Gabriel Magalhaes in Arsenal training
In an interview with this week, Biereth was quizzed about the difference between playing for Fulham’s youth side and coming face to face with Arsenal’s stars.
He said: “I was with them for one of the first sessions and I was pinning ‘Big Gabi’.
“I’d been pinning 18-year-olds at Fulham, which wasn’t that hard and then I came to ‘Big Gabi’ who’s crunching from behind, so it’s completely different.
“It’s strength, but technique as well. It’s just about being a person to bounce off and advance up the pitch.”

Arsenal fans already know how good Gabriel is, but Biereth is one young player every Gooner should keep an eye on.
The Dane, still only 19 years old, has been brilliant for Arsenal’s youth setup.
He has scored 11 goals and has provided five assists in 23 starts for the U23s this season, which is a stunning return considering this is his first season at the club.
Everybody who follows Arsenal’s academy is convinced that Biereth has a bright future ahead of him and it’s only a matter of time before he gets an opportunity at the top level.
